PR Reviewer Skill
Conduct comprehensive, professional code reviews for GitHub Pull Requests using industry-standard criteria and automated tooling.

Purpose
This skill performs code reviews by:
- •Automating data collection - Fetching all PR-related information (metadata, diff, comments, commits, issues)
- •Organizing review workspace - Creating structured directory with all artifacts
- •Applying systematic criteria - Reviewing against comprehensive quality checklist
- •Facilitating inline feedback - Optionally adding comments directly to PR code
- •Ensuring completeness - Checking functionality, security, testing, maintainability

Step 1: Fetch PR Data
Use fetch_pr_data.py to automatically collect all PR information:
python scripts/fetch_pr_data.py <pr_url> [--output-dir <dir>] [--no-clone]
Actions performed:
- •Parse PR URL to extract owner, repo, and PR number
- •Create directory structure:
<output-dir>/PRs/<repo-name>/<PR-NUMBER>/ - •Fetch PR metadata (title, author, state, branches, labels)
- •Download PR diff and commit history
- •Retrieve all PR comments and reviews
- •Extract ticket references (JIRA, GitHub issues)
- •Optionally clone source branch and generate git diff
Example:
python scripts/fetch_pr_data.py https://github.com/facebook/react/pull/28476 # Custom output directory python scripts/fetch_pr_data.py https://github.com/owner/repo/pull/123 --output-dir /tmp/reviews # Skip cloning (faster, no git diff) python scripts/fetch_pr_data.py https://github.com/owner/repo/pull/123 --no-clone
Output structure:
/tmp/PRs/<repo-name>/<PR-NUMBER>/ ├── metadata.json # PR metadata (title, author, branches) ├── diff.patch # PR diff from gh CLI ├── git_diff.patch # Git diff (if cloned) ├── comments.json # Review comments on code ├── commits.json # Commit history ├── related_issues.json # Linked GitHub issues ├── ticket_numbers.json # Extracted ticket references ├── SUMMARY.txt # Human-readable summary └── source/ # Cloned repository (if not --no-clone)

Step 6: Apply Review Criteria
Reference references/review_criteria.md for comprehensive checklist. Review against these categories:
| Category | Key Questions |
|---|---|
| Functionality | Does code solve the problem? Bugs? Edge cases? |
| Readability | Clear code? Meaningful names? DRY? |
| Style | Follows linter rules? Consistent with codebase? |
| Performance | Efficient algorithms? Scalable? |
| Security | Vulnerabilities addressed? Secrets protected? |
| Testing | Tests exist? Cover happy paths and edge cases? |
| PR Quality | Focused scope? Clean commits? Clear description? |
Priority markers for findings:
- •Blocker: Must be fixed before merge
- •Important: Should be addressed
- •Nit: Nice to have, optional
- •Suggestion: Consider for future
- •Question: Clarification needed
- •Praise: Good work

Best Practices
Communication
- •Frame feedback as suggestions, not criticism
- •Explain why an issue matters, not just what is wrong
- •Acknowledge excellent practices
- •Prioritize blockers first, style issues last
Review Efficiency
- •Use scripts to automate data fetching and comment posting
- •Reference
review_criteria.mdas checklist - •Focus: Critical issues > Important > Nice-to-have
- •Review promptly (within 24 hours if possible)
Inline Comments
- •Reference exact lines and files
- •Provide better alternatives
- •Test inline comments on test PRs first
- •Use sparingly to avoid overwhelming
PR Size Handling
- •Large PRs (>400 lines): Suggest splitting
- •Review in logical chunks
- •Focus on architecture for large changes

Tips for Effective Reviews
- •Start with context: Read PR description, linked issues, commit messages
- •Understand intent: Identify the problem being solved
- •Check tests first: Verify tests demonstrate the fix/feature
- •Look for patterns: Repeated issues suggest architecture problems
- •Consider alternatives: Evaluate simpler approaches
- •Think about maintenance: Assess future modification ease
- •Remember humans: Maintain kindness, respect, and constructive tone
